Working with Real Estate Agents in Douglas County: What You Need to Know
While you’re buying or selling a home in Douglas County, having a knowledgeable real estate agent by your side can make all of the difference. The county, positioned in the state of Colorado, gives a variety of residential options, from suburban neighborhoods to rural properties. To navigate the competitive and sometimes complex market, it’s essential to understand the position of real estate agents and easy methods to discover the precise one for your needs.
The Significance of a Real Estate Agent in Douglas County
Douglas County is considered one of Colorado’s fastest-growing areas, attracting each newcomers and long-time residents looking for a change of scenery. With its proximity to Denver, numerous housing options, and abundant natural beauty, it’s no surprise that the real estate market is bustling. Nevertheless, the market’s activity can make it challenging for individuals to search out the correct property or get one of the best deal.
Real estate agents are equipped with local market knowledge, negotiation skills, and expertise navigating the complicatedities of property transactions. They assist streamline the process by advising on pricing, getting ready affords, and guiding you through legal paperwork. Whether or not you are a primary-time homebuyer or an experienced investor, working with an agent can provide you a competitive edge.
Understanding the Role of a Real Estate Agent
Before choosing an agent, it’s important to understand their function and how they'll assist you. Real estate agents in Douglas County typically work in one in every of capacities:
1. Buyer’s Agents: In the event you’re buying a house, a purchaser’s agent will signify your interests. They’ll make it easier to find properties that meet your wants and budget, arrange showings, and guide you through the bidding process. They will additionally negotiate terms in your behalf and advise you on making a proposal that stands out.
2. Seller’s Agents (Listing Agents): For those who’re selling your house, a seller’s agent will list your property, market it to potential buyers, and handle the negotiation process. They’ll assist determine a competitive listing price, coordinate open houses, and manage gives to ensure you get the perfect value to your property.
How to Select the Proper Real Estate Agent
Choosing the best real estate agent is essential to a smooth and profitable transaction. Here are some suggestions that will help you find the best fit:
1. Local Expertise: Douglas County’s real estate market might be unique, with different trends depending on the neighborhood or town. Look for an agent who has in-depth knowledge of the area, together with market conditions, local amenities, and the types of houses available.
2. Experience and Reputation: Experience matters when it involves real estate. An experienced agent has likely dealt with a range of situations and can anticipate potential hurdles during the transaction. It’s additionally necessary to check their reputation—ask for referrals from friends or family, read online reviews, and check their professional credentials.
3. Communication Skills: The buying or selling process can be tense, and it’s essential to work with an agent who communicates clearly and promptly. They need to be aware of your questions and issues, keeping you updated each step of the way.
4. Compatibility: Real estate transactions are personal, and you’ll need to work with an agent you are feeling comfortable with. Select somebody who listens to your wants, understands your priorities, and is patient throughout the process.
What to Count on When Working with an Agent
When you’ve chosen your real estate agent, the process will fluctuate depending on whether you’re shopping for or selling a home. Right here’s what you may expect:
1. Initial Session: Your agent will begin by meeting with you to understand your goals. For buyers, they’ll talk about what type of residence you’re looking for and your budget. For sellers, they’ll evaluate your property and recommend a pricing strategy.
2. Property Search or Marketing: Buyers will be shown properties that match their criteria. Sellers will work with the agent to stage and photograph the property, which will be listed on multiple platforms to draw potential buyers.
3. Negotiations and Gives: When provides start coming in, your agent will help you assess them, counteroffer when crucial, and negotiate the terms. Their expertise in negotiation can ensure you get the most effective deal.
4. Closing Process: The closing process entails lots of paperwork and legal requirements. Your agent will assist in making certain everything is accomplished appropriately and on time, reducing the chances of delays or complications.
Final Ideas
Working with a real estate agent in Douglas County can significantly enhance your expertise, whether you’re buying or selling a home. A professional and skilled agent will offer valuable insight into the local market, enable you to make informed decisions, and guide you through the intricacies of the process. Take your time to seek out an agent who meets your wants, and don’t hesitate to ask questions throughout the transaction to make sure everything goes smoothly. With the proper assist, you’ll be well in your way to securing the right dwelling or selling your property for an incredible price.
